Stand with feet hip-width apart, holding a weight plate or dumbbell at chest level with both hands. Maintain an upright torso with neutral spine alignment and shoulders back.
2
Grip the weight firmly with both hands at chest height. Engage your core and prepare to initiate the squat movement by taking a slight breath in.
3
Lower your body by bending at the hips and knees simultaneously, keeping weight distributed through mid-foot to heels. Descend until thighs reach parallel to the floor or slightly below, maintaining an upright chest and neutral spine throughout the descent.
4
Drive through heels and mid-foot to explosively extend knees and hips, returning to standing position. Exhale during the pressing phase and maintain control throughout the concentric movement.
